全文搜索
标题搜索
全部时间
1小时内
1天内
1周内
1个月内
默认排序
按时间排序
为您找到相关结果649,480个

thinkphp5实用入门进阶知识点和各种常用功能代码汇总_php技巧_脚本之家

ThinkPHP版本查询】1 dump(THINK_VERSION);模板获取get参数{$Think.get.pageNumber}或者$Request.param.name(参数名)【循环嵌套标签】1 2 3 4 5 6 〓 作为顶级分类 〓 {volist name='catone' id='vo'} {$vo.catname} {/volist} 模板循环标签{volist}{/volist}标签遍历【offset 开始遍历的地方】【len...
www.jb51.net/article/2776...htm 2024-6-2

ThinkPHP框架设计及扩展详解_php实例_脚本之家

ThinkPHP有个配置需要设置为哪种模式,其实是用在U方法里生成url链接的时候用到的,访问的时候只要web服务器支持用哪种方式都可以。 也建议ThinkPHP其实不需要配置,而是记住用户访问的方式,只要第一个访问用的是哪种模式,以后生成的url都用这种方式生成,因为用户都已经访问到了就不存在支不支持的问题了。 如果正常的...
www.jb51.net/article/578...htm 2024-6-3

php代码审计之ThinkPHP5的文件包含漏洞详解_php技巧_脚本之家

加载模版解析变量时存在变量覆盖问题,导致文件包含漏洞的产生 漏洞影响版本:5.0.0<=ThinkPHP5<=5.0.18 、5.1.0<=ThinkPHP<=5.1.10 我复现用的是5.1.15 (PS:这里附上thinkphp5.1 手册本站下载地址:https://www.jb51.net/books/729512.html) 环境配置要将将 application/index/controller/Index.php 文件代码...
www.jb51.net/program/288762t...htm 2024-5-28

ThinkPHP框架安全实现分析_php实例_脚本之家

//经过think_filter过滤之后,会变成介个样子: $data['id']=array('in '=>'1,2,3') 二、SQL注入 相关的文件为:/ThinkPHP/Library/Think/Db.class.php(在3.2.3中改为了/ThinkPHP/Library/Think/Db/Driver.class.php) 以及 /ThinkPHP/Library/Think/Model.class.php。其中Model.class.php文件提供的是curd...
www.jb51.net/article/809...htm 2024-6-3

ThinkPHP中的三大自动简介_php实例_脚本之家

本文较为详细的讲述了ThinkPHP中的三大自动,是非常重要的应用,分享给大家供大家参考。具体如下: 一、自动验证 格式如下: 1 array('验证字段','验证规则','错误提示','验证条件','附加规则','验证时间') 参数说明: 验证字段:需要验证表单字段名称
www.jb51.net/article/542...htm 2024-6-3

ThinkPHP安装和设置_php技巧_脚本之家

Code:https://code.csdn.net/topthink2011/ThinkPHP 当然,作为一个流行的PHP框架,你也可以直接用composer来安装: composer create-project topthink/thinkphp your-project-name 2. 设置 上面的安装看看就可以,因为实验楼已经安装好ThinkPHP了。所以我们现在开始学习ThinkPHP第一步:设置ThinkPHP。一个框架的原始模样...
www.jb51.net/article/700...htm 2024-5-24

thinkPHP5.0框架安装教程_php实例_脚本之家

CURL PHP Extension 严格来说,ThinkPHP无需安装过程,这里所说的安装其实就是把ThinkPHP框架放入WEB运行环境(前提是你的WEB运行环境已经OK),可以通过两种方式获取和安装ThinkPHP。 一、下载ThinkPHP安装 获取ThinkPHP的方式很多,官方网站(http://thinkphp.cn)是最好的下载和文档获取来源。
www.jb51.net/article/1094...htm 2024-6-3

thinkPHP数据库增删改查操作方法实例详解_php实例_脚本之家

thinkphp对数据库增删改查进行了封装操作,使得使用更加方便,但是不一定灵活。可以用封装的用,需要写sql,可以执行sql。1.原始的1 2 3 $Model = new Model(); // 实例化一个model对象 没有对应任何数据表 $insert_sql = "INSERT INTO sh_wxuser_collection (user_id,store_id,good_id,addtime) VALUES('"...
www.jb51.net/article/991...htm 2024-6-2

Thinkphp5文件包含漏洞解析_php实例_脚本之家

ThinkPHP,是为了简化企业级应用开发和敏捷WEB应用开发而诞生的开源轻量级PHP框架。随着框架代码量的增加,一些潜在的威胁也逐渐暴露,本文给大家带来的是对Thinkphp5版本框架里面的文件包含漏洞进行分析,浅谈原理以及如何应用。 什么是文件包含漏洞 首先我们先了解一下什么是文件包含漏洞,文件包含可以分为本地包含和远程包含...
www.jb51.net/article/2759...htm 2024-6-2

ThinkPHP中的常用查询语言汇总_php实例_脚本之家

本文实例汇总了ThinkPHP中的常用查询语言,供大家参考之用。相信能给大家ThinkPHP开发带来一定的帮助。具体如下:一、普通查询:在查询带入where条件等,最少有三种形式1、字符串形式:1 'id>5 and id<9' 2、数组形式:示例代码如下:1 2 3 4 $user=M('user'); $data['username']='liwenkai'; $list=$user...
www.jb51.net/article/542...htm 2024-6-3